Ipamorelin: mechanism of action and potential benefits

Ipamorelin is a selective growth-hormone secretagogue. It mimics part of the signaling of ghrelin, a hormone that communicates nutritional state to the pituitary and hypothalamus.

Mechanism of action

Ipamorelin activates the growth-hormone secretagogue receptor GHS-R1a, stimulating pulsatile growth-hormone release and downstream IGF-1 signaling. It is described as relatively selective for this axis compared with older secretagogues, though endocrine effects remain context dependent.

Potential benefits

  • May increase pulsatile growth-hormone signaling
  • May support protein turnover and recovery
  • May influence sleep and body-composition pathways
  • Potentially supports bone and connective-tissue metabolism

Evidence context: The receptor mechanism is established, but broad performance or anti-aging claims are not supported with equal certainty.
